Addressing port challenges
Ports face multifaceted challenges, from climate change and supply chain disruptions to evolving regulations and technological advancements. Embracing adaptive strategies for resilience and efficiency are critical for success. This includes adapting to evolving environmental regulations and sustainability goals, like reducing emissions and adopting cleaner energy sources, while balancing automation and digitalization efforts. Additionally, port operators must navigate the complexities of maintaining safety standards, managing costs, and ensuring resilience amid the changing climate.

Fugitive dust
Fugitive dust from grain handling can be a significant concern for ports. Our team employs state-of-the-art monitoring and modeling techniques to help you manage and mitigate dust emissions effectively. We work closely with you to develop tailored solutions, from optimizing handling procedures to designing advanced dust suppression systems. These strategies help you improve air quality, enhance worker safety, and maintain compliance with environmental regulations. Our approach not only addresses immediate dust concerns but also helps you build a more sustainable and efficient operation.
Noise
Port noise can be a sensitive issue for nearby communities. We offer comprehensive noise assessment and mitigation services to help you manage this challenge. Our experts use advanced acoustic modeling to predict noise levels and identify potential problem areas. We then develop effective noise reduction strategies, such as optimizing equipment placement, implementing sound barriers, or adjusting operational schedules. By proactively addressing noise concerns, we help you maintain positive community relations and comply with local noise regulations while ensuring efficient port operations.
